Dubai: An electric scooter patrol from Dubai Police’s Naif Police Station arrested three suspects accused of stealing AED 190,000, recovering the full amount within just four minutes of the report being received.

The rapid response began when the Command-and-Control Centre at the General Department of Operations received a theft report within the jurisdiction of Naif Police Station.

Descriptions of the suspects were immediately circulated to patrols in the area. An electric scooter patrol reached the vicinity of the incident within two minutes, quickly deployed across the area and arrested all three suspects within another two minutes. The stolen AED 190,000 was found in their possession.

e-scooter patrols built for busy areas

Expert Brigadier Ashour said the electric scooter patrol project provides an effective field solution that helps officers reach incidents quickly, particularly in areas characterised by heavy pedestrian and vehicle movement.

The e-scooter patrols also give officers greater mobility through markets and narrow alleys, where conventional patrol vehicles may face greater difficulty moving rapidly.
